Barfi Bliss Unleashed
Barfi, a classic Indian sweet, is often made with milk solids. Explore various barfi recipes, from the traditional milk barfi to unique variations using coconut, nuts, and even chocolate. Its simple yet elegant flavors make it a favorite during Diwali and other festive seasons.
Ladoo Love Story
Ladoos, round balls of joy, are a staple at Indian celebrations. Discover recipes for boondi ladoo, motichoor ladoo, and besan ladoo. Each variant carries its distinct flavor profile and texture, making it an essential part of any festive spread in India.
